Understanding Your Buyer’s Motivations

The first step to effectively selling land is recognizing the underlying motivations of buyers. Different buyers have different needs; knowing these can shape your approach significantly. Here are some common motivations that influence land buyers:

    Investment Opportunities: Many buyers look for land as a long-term investment, hoping for appreciation over time. Building Dreams: Families or individuals, wishing to build their dream homes, are keen on finding ideal plots of land. Recreational Uses: Land can be used for recreational purposes, such as hunting, camping, or farming. Development Projects: Developers frequently search for strategic plots for residential or commercial infrastructure.

By understanding these motivations, sellers can adjust their marketing strategies to resonate with specific buyer groups.

Hosting Events and Open Houses

Another effective strategy for attracting buyers is to organize events that allow prospective purchasers to engage with the property directly:

1. Open House Events

Schedule open house events where potential buyers can visit the land, examine its features, and envision their plans. Provide refreshments and printed materials to leave a lasting impression.

2. Community Engagement Events

Host community events like BBQs or farm days on the property, inviting neighbors and interested parties. This not only promotes the land but also fosters a sense of community.

Offering Financial Incentives

To stand out in a competitive market, providing financial incentives can motivate buyers:

1. Flexible Financing Options

Consider offering creative financing solutions, such as seller financing, making electronic payments easier, or reducing upfront costs.

2. Pricing Strategies

Implement competitive pricing strategies tailored to current market rates while considering the location and potential of the land.

Showcasing Land Potential

When selling land, especially in a competitive market, illustrating its potential uses and value is critical:

1. Highlighting Zoning Information

Provide comprehensive details on zoning regulations, which can significantly influence a buyer's decision.

2. Presenting Development Plans

If applicable, offer examples of potential developments and plans for the land, which can help buyers visualize what is possible. Providing case studies or examples of similar developments can enhance this narrative.
